Subject: Memtrace cut-over complete

Team,

Cut-over to Memtrace v2 for GPU memory profiling finished last night. Old v1 agents are disabled; any tickets referencing v1 dashboards should be closed as resolved-by-migration. Sampling overhead is now under 2% and allocation traces include kernel names. Known gap: profiles older than 30 days were not migrated. Point customers at the v2 docs for setup questions. For reference when troubleshooting, the agent now runs with the following configuration.

settings of bagaf-bawip:
[aldax]
port = 5000
region = south-4
host = aldax.brasklabs.corp
team = brivan
timeout_ms = 2000
retries = 2

Seat-map renderer for the Gildcrest Theatre app. Before cutting a release: clear the tile cache, re-render all three balcony layouts, and diff against the golden PNGs. Any pixel drift over the threshold blocks the cut. Aisle labels are the usual failure. Ping the Marrowind crew if fonts shift. Verified releases are stamped with the token below.

pipeline stamp: htk9_17223437d

Subject: DR drill Thursday — GraphTrace

Team,

Thursday 09:00 we run the disaster-recovery drill for GraphTrace, our dependency graph visualizer. Scenario: primary render cluster lost, restore from the Bell Harbor cold replica. New folks: watch the first run, drive the second. Steps are in the DR runbook; don't improvise. Restoring the replica requires unlocking the snapshot store, which prompts for the team recovery passphrase. You'll need it ready before the drill starts, so it's included below.

unlock words, tawig-fajof: praox-istox